How does Wheat Ridge, CO compare to Dakota Ridge, CO? Wheat Ridge has a population of 32,158 with a median household income of $87,598, while Dakota Ridge has 34,159 residents and a median income of $120,368. Below you'll find a detailed breakdown of demographics, economy, and housing for both cities.
| Metric | Wheat Ridge, CO | Dakota Ridge, CO |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Population | 32,158 | 34,159 | -5.9% |
| Median Age | 42.1 | 40.7 | +3.4% |
| Foreign Born % | 4.6% | 4.9% | -6.1% |
| Metric | Wheat Ridge | Dakota Ridge |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Median Income | $87,598 | $120,368 | -27.2% |
| Unemployment | 4.8% | 2.8% | +71.4% |
| Poverty Rate | 10.2% | 4.1% | +148.8% |
| Bachelor's+ | 44.4% | 50.8% | -12.6% |
| Metric | Wheat Ridge | Dakota Ridge |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Home Value | $584,700 | $570,400 | +2.5% |
| Median Rent | $1493/mo | $2103/mo | -29.0% |
| Housing Units | 15,805 | 13,488 | +17.2% |
